Located in the heart of the highly desirable village of Titchmarsh, this beautifully presented two-bedroom barn conversion blends period charm with modern living. Featuring exposed stone walls, original beams, and a spacious south-facing garden, the property offers countryside living at its finest—just a short walk from the village pub, church, primary school, and scenic walking routes.

Interior
Ground Floor
Step into a welcoming entrance hall with stairs rising to the first floor. The living room boasts exposed stone walls, beamed ceiling, a feature fireplace, and front-facing windows. An archway leads into the formal dining room, also with beams, which flows into the conservatory—a bright and relaxing space overlooking the rear garden. The adjacent kitchen is finished in a modern style with fitted wall and base units, built-in oven, hob and extractor, a Butler sink, and space for appliances.
First Floor
Upstairs, the master bedroom includes built-in storage and a separate WC. The second double bedroom also features integrated wardrobes and access to the main bathroom, which is fitted with a roll-top bath, separate shower, and extensive built-in wardrobes.
Exterior
To the front and side, the property benefits from gravelled off-road parking. The south-facing rear garden is tiered and offers excellent privacy, with a paved patio, steps up to a lawned area, a timber shed, and well-established planting enclosed by timber fencing.
Location
Titchmarsh is a picturesque East Northamptonshire village with a friendly community feel. Local amenities include a shop, pub/restaurant, church, and primary school. The nearby market towns of Thrapston and Oundle provide a wider range of shops, cafés, healthcare, and leisure facilities.
Transport Links:
Excellent road connections to the A1 and M1, and mainline train stations available in Huntingdon, Peterborough, and Kettering.
